Images have been release of two men after a man was left in hospital following an assault in Glasgow earlier this month.The incident happened around Tradeston in the city centre at around 6.05pm on Wednesday, April 3.

The 57-year-old man was taken to hospital for treatment as a result of the incident.Police are urging the public to come forward with information.Detectives are looking to speak to the two men pictured who they believe may have information that will assist them with their enquiries and have asked members of the public who recognise them to contact them.The men in question are described as white.
